Thanks for that shout out @Bill B.@Parker Zhou, Any QI with a national footprint is going to be able to help you.  Demonstrated experience and the "fit" with you personality/temperment wise, and availability to truly act as your guide through the process are most important.

There are several good QIs right here on BP.  If you go to their profile and scroll down you will see the "references section".  You can actually ake some time and reach out to those giving references directly.  They'll give you some good insight on what it's like to work with them like @Bill B..  Those direct conversations are really valuable.
